Mother of 5 identified as victim in Hamilton ‘targeted’ shooting

Hamilton police have identified the woman killed in what they’re calling a targeted shooting.

Emergency crews were called to an apartment building on Barton Street East, near Lotteridge Street, around 3:40 a.m. on Monday where they found the victim without vital signs, suffering from gunshot wounds.

Police said she was rushed to hospital where she later died.

The victim has been identified as 37-year-old Nicole Dragasic of Hamilton.

A GoFundMe page set up by the victim’s sister-in-law describes Dragasic as a loving mother of five.

According to police, two males, wearing dark clothing, approached the apartment and there was some kind of interaction between the suspects and the victim before shots rang out. Police said there may have been a third person involved but they are unsure if it is another suspect or a witness to the crime.

Dragasic’s boyfriend was inside the apartment at the time of the shooting. Police said he is cooperating with the investigation.

Police have not released a possible motive for the crime.

Dragasic is the city’s seventh homicide of the year.
